Athiabari is an inhabited village in Dotoma Sub-district of Kokrajhar district, Assam. Its Census village code is 279997, the Census 2011 record lists 509 people in 95 households and the reported area is 263.09 hectares. The local references include Gossainichina Gram Panchayat, Dotoma CD Block and the nearest town reference is Kokrajhar at about 31 km.

These Census 2011 identifiers place Athiabari in the official administrative record. Census village code 279997, Gossainichina Gram Panchayat and Dotoma CD Block.
Kokrajhar is the nearest town listed for Athiabari, about 31 km away. Kokrajhar is listed as the district headquarters at about 35 km. These distances are useful for orientation, not for survey, boundary or emergency use.
The Census 2011 record lists 509 people in 95 households, with 256 male residents and 253 female residents. The average household size is 5.36, and SC share is 0.2% and ST share is 20.43% for Athiabari. Population density works out to about 193.47 people per sq km.
Education entries for Athiabari list 1 government primary school and 1 private secondary school. Counts come from the village facility record and may need local verification for current school status.
Drinking-water and sanitation entries for Athiabari include hand pump water. These are historical facility records, not a live water-quality guarantee.
Connectivity records for Athiabari include mobile phone coverage. Use them as access clues and confirm present conditions locally.
Public-service entries for Athiabari include self-help groups, Anganwadi centre, ASHA services and assembly polling station. Banking rows on this page are shown separately because they use RBI-sourced bank service records.
Domestic power supply for Athiabari is reported as 8 hours per day in summer and 8 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.
Land-use records for Athiabari show that reported agricultural commodities include Rice, Jute and Mustard Seed and net sown area is 210.52 hectares. These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
